WebTo stop rounding the number in the cell, click the Increase Decimal button on the Home tab until you reach the number of decimal places you need to display. As you increase the number of decimal places, the format changes from General to Number, and the column width adjusts automatically. To use the ROUNDUP function, simply enter the following into a cell: =ROUNDUP (number,decimal place). For example, if you want to round the number 5.678 up to the nearest whole number, you would enter the following into a cell: =ROUNDUP (5.678,0).

Select the range with decimal numbers (B2:B8), and in the Menu, go to Format > Number > Custom number format. In the Custom number formats window, enter 0 for whole numbers, and click OK. As a result, all numbers are rounded to the nearest whole number.
